S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
1. This appliance is for indoor use only.
2. This appliance is for domestic use only and should not be used for
commercial purposes.
3. Check that the voltage on the rating plate corresponds with that of the local network before
connecting the appliance to the mains power supply.
4. This appliance can be used by children aged from 8 years and above and persons with reduced
physical, sensory or mental capabilities or lack of experience and knowledge providing they have
been given supervision or instruction concerning use of the appliance in a safe way and understand
the hazards involved. Cleaning and user maintenance shall not be undertaken by children unless they
are older than 8 years and supervised.
5. This is not a toy - children should be supervised to ensure they do not play with the appliance. Keep
the appliance and its cord out of reach of children less than 8 years.
6. If the appliance, power supply cord and plug are malfunctioning or they have been dropped or
damaged switch off the appliance and discontinue use immediately.
7. This appliance contains no user serviceable parts. Repairs should only be undertaken by the
manufacturer, its service agent or a similar qualified person.
8. If the power sup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er, its service agent or a
similar qualified person in order to avoid a hazard.
9. If replacement of the plug fuse is required, the replacement fuse should be of an identical rating to
the original.
10. Keep the power supply cord away from sharp edges and parts of the appliance that may become hot
during use. Do not allow the power supply cord to run under rugs or carpets or create a trip hazard.
11. Do not use this appliance with an extension lead or multiple socket adaptor.
12. Do not use this appliance near an open flame or in moist or damp conditions. Keep the appliance
away from other heat emitting appliances.
13. Allow sufficient space around the Heat Pod Unit and airer for ventilation and heat dissipation. Place
on a flat, stable, heat resistant surface a minimum distance of 5 to 10 cm from walls and other items.
14. Do not leave the appliance unattended whilst connected to the mains power supply. Switch off the
mains power supply and remove the plug by hand.
15. Always disconnect the appliance from the power supply before assembling, disassembling or
performing cleaning or maintenance.
16. Do not immerse the Heat Pod Unit, power supply cord or plug in water or any other liquid. Care
should be taken to avoid spillage on the electrical components, power cord and plug. Do not operate
the appliance with wet hands.
17. Do not use any accessories or attachments with the appliance that have not been supplied or
recommended by the manufacturer.

WARNING
1. This appliance is intended only for drying textiles washed in water.
2. Applying dripping wet garments can cause a fire hazard. Ensure all garments have been spun well in a
washing machine before hanging.
3. Do not use with delicate textiles i.e. silks or non-colourfast garments.
CAUTION
Misuse of the appliance could cause injury – do not use the appliance for anything other than its intended use.
Caution:
Any heated surfaces and the heating element may contain residual heat and still be hot after use. Allow the
product to cool fully before moving or handling.
In order to avoid a hazard due to inadvertent resetting of the thermal cut-out, this appliance must not be supplied
through an external switching device, such as a timer, or connected to a circuit that is regularly switched on and
off by the utility.
Do not allow any garments, objects or the Airer Cover to be placed on top of or cover the Heat Pod and ensure
the outlet is not obstructed to avoid overheating.
Do not insert any objects into the air vents and ensure each vent is not obstructed.
Do not place the Heat Pod Unit next to the mains power supply
It is normal for the appliance to produce a little odour on the first use. This will cause no harm and will dissipate
after the first few uses.
